Estonia’s Divided Border Cities – Co-operation and Conflict Within and beyond the EU Thomas Lundén Boundary Theory Aboundary is a line, usually in space, at which a certain state of affairs is terminated and replaced by another state of affairs. In nature, boundaries mark the separation of different physical states (molecular configurations), e.g. the boundary between water and air at the surface of the sea, between wood and bark in a tree stem, or bark and air in a forest. The boundaries within an organized society are of a different character. Organization means structuration and direction, i.e. individuals and power resources are directed towards a specific, defined goal. This, in turn, requires delimitations of tasks to be done, as well as of the area in which action is to take place. The organization is defined in a competition for hegemony and markets, and with the aid of technology. But this game of definition and authority is, within the limitations prescribed by nature, governed by human beings. -

Planning and NSB Corridor in Estonia Tavo Kikas Adviser 18.01.2017 Planning in Estonia • Planning and Building Act 1995 Nordic model Hierarchical system National – regional – local • Planning Act 2002 Changes on regional level • Planning Act 2015 Estonian Planning System Planning of lines: then and now • Planning Act 2002 Amendment about linear structures 2007 County-wide spatial plans Comprehensive plans • Planning Act 2015 National designated spatial plan (5-year margin) Others National designated spatial plan Local government designated spatial plan National Spatial Plan Estonia 2030+ NSB Corridor in Estonia • „Rail Baltica“ 1st stage: Tallinn-Tartu- Valga railway • Via Baltica: Tallinn-Pärnu-Ikla highway • Rail Baltic: rail-highway over Pärnu „Rail Baltica“: 1st stage • Tallinn-Tartu-Valga Planning Renovation 120 km/h • To do: Some renovations Separated level crossings Passing opportunities 160 km/h Via Baltica • Tallinn-Pärnu-Ikla: Mostly 4 lanes Some trace corrections Room for separated level crossings • Adopted: In Pärnu County: 01.10.2012 In Harju County: 14.11.2014 In Rapla County: 23.05.2016 • To do: Designing Rail Baltic: facts • North-South railway connecting Nordic and Baltic region to Western Europe • Passenger and freight • Double-track at gauge 1,435 mm • Powered by electricity • Speed up to 240 km/h • Stops at Tallinn and Pärnu; possibility in Rapla • Less than 1 hour from Tallinn to Pärnu and less than 2 hours from Tallinn to Riga • Total length ca 700 km, ca 200 km in Estonia • Co-operation Estonia – Latvia – Lithuania; Finland and Poland involved • Route runs through Harju, Rapla and Pärnu Counties • Modern railway with low noise and vibration • No same-level-crossings means safer railway • Completion: 2022-2025. -
